Welcome to reception at Tollerby House! Visitors are the fun part of the job. When someone arrives, check them against the day sheet from Quillmark's booking tool, print a guest sticker, and ping their host. Never let visitors wander — escort them to the third-floor lounge if their host is late. Lost guests end up in the archive corridor, trust us. To release the inner lobby doors for escorted visitors, you'll use the reception pass code shown below.

door code, tajof-kageg: bdg-QVDCE-3

Quick heads-up on the Pebblecrest crash-report pipeline: it's been silently dropping symbolication jobs since Tuesday's infra shuffle. The ingest workers pick up crash bundles fine, but the dSYM fetch step times out against the artifact cache, so reports land unsymbolicated and look like garbage in the dashboard. Tomas bumped the timeout to 90s as a stopgap and requeued everything from the backlog. If numbers still look weird by Friday, restart the symbolicator pods before escalating. The failing run traces back to the token below.

build token for tawif-bahip: htk31_68bba16e1afabfef4ecc69408c06f16

Circuit breaker notes for the Fernwick upstream. Our gateway, Copperline, wraps all calls to the Fernwick quote API with a breaker: five consecutive failures trips it open for 30 seconds, then half-open with one probe. Thresholds live in config, not code, so tuning doesn't need a deploy. To run Copperline locally against the Fernwick sandbox you need its auth token in your environment. Append this line to .env.local.

secret setting of tajof-bahif: COURIER_KEY3=65d

Key ceremony checklist, step 4 (Moonbrack tide-table widget): Plugin authors must verify the new data-feed signing key against the published fingerprint before distributing widget updates. Tide predictions from the Saltmere feed will fail validation under the old key after cutover. Once your plugin passes the signed-feed test, unlock your distribution slot using the recovery passphrase below.

unlock words, hahaf-fajeg: quenmir-belius